Cathedral of the Most Sacred Heart of Jesus

Knoxville, TN

Over twenty years after becoming a Diocese, the Cathedral Parish of the Most Sacred Heart of Jesus moved out of the high school chapel and into the Cathedral they have always dreamed of in 2018. McCrery Architects designed the impressive new cathedral and EverGreene was commissioned to develop and produce the liturgical artistry program.

Notable elements include murals in the 90’ cupola featuring the Most Sacred Heart of Jesus in the company of Mary, Joseph, and twelve apostles bearing instruments of their martyrdom; lower registers feature sixteen saints walking in the new Eden; Veil and jewel motifs; scripture; Evangelists and tetramorphs in the pendentives; and a subtle shimmering pattern on the sanctuary wall recalling the Jesse tree at San Clemente.
